8.4. Built-in Module grp
This module provides access to the UNIX group database.
It is available on all UNIX versions.
Group database entries are reported as 4-tuples containing the
following items from the group database (see <grp.h>), in order:
gr_name
,
gr_passwd
,
gr_gid
,
gr_mem
.
The gid is an integer, name and password are strings, and the member
list is a list of strings.
(Note that most users are not explicitly listed as members of the
group they are in according to the password database.)
An exception is raised if the entry asked for cannot be found.
It defines the following items:
- getgrgid (gid) -- function of module grp
-
Return the group database entry for the given numeric group ID.
- getgrnam (name) -- function of module grp
-
Return the group database entry for the given group name.
- getgrall () -- function of module grp
-
Return a list of all available group entries, in arbitrary order.
